Form a Saudi Arabia Company Incorporation: Requirements and Procedures

Saudi Arabia provides a favorable environment for global investors to set up businesses. Establishing a company in Saudi Arabia involves several steps. Before you begin, it is important to understand the legal framework and regulations governing company formation in the Kingdom.

  • Initially, you need to determine a suitable company type. Saudi Arabia offers several options, including Sole Proprietorships.
  • Next, you must lodge your company's registration documents to the relevant Saudi Arabian authorities. These forms typically encompass the company's Memorandum and Articles of Association, shareholder information, and commercial proposal.
  • Furthermore, you may need to obtain various licenses and permits depending on your company's industry.

In conclusion, it is highly recommended to seek advice from a qualified legal and business advisor who has experience in Saudi Arabian company legislation. They can assist you through the entire registration journey, ensuring compliance with all relevant regulations and maximizing your chances of a successful establishment.
